Looks fantastic. Could you share the paint scheme so that we learn from your approach? Cheers

Thanks! I used Halfords Ford Nimbus Grey for the base then sprayed the blues and purple inks. Mostly blue on the sides and top back then purples on the front and lower back.

These were acrylic inks so I had to cover this with testers clear coat.

I then used Halfords clear lacquer which I built up spraying two coats a day over a week. I let this dry for a couple of days then wet sanded and then t cut it to a shine.

I found if i oversprayed the lacque it would crack and ruin the paint. If you need to strip all the paint and start again as I did, then 99% alcohol is what you will want. Works a treat and the resin was fine.

The Black was from a hycote mat black spray can.
